Economy & Jobs

Cushing residents earn a median household income of $95,924 , which is 28% above the national average of $75,149. Per capita income is $34,046. The unemployment rate stands at 21.8% (506% above the U.S. rate of 3.6%). 0.0% of residents live below the poverty line. The area is home to 214 business establishments, including 10 restaurants.

Safety & Crime

Cushing reports 257 violent crimes per 100,000 residents , which is 32% below the national average of 380/100K. Property crime is 4,359/100K.

Education

0.0% of adults in Cushing hold a bachelor's degree or higher (100% below the national average). 98.5% have completed high school. Local schools score 5.9/10 in standardized testing.

Climate & Weather

Cushing has an average annual temperature of 52°F (11°C). Winters average 25°F in January while summers reach 77°F in July. The area gets 308 sunny days per year. Annual precipitation totals 27.3 inches. Air quality is rated Good with a median AQI of 32.
